Transaction d70139383de156b32cd9090bab3de08089d75c37068807134edd47619d38a245
1 Input
1 Output
-
d70139383de156b32cd9090bab3de08089d75c37068807134edd47619d38a245:0
- value
- 1496984
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41f40fc508374ad65fdbb0ef6fd723abd497a138 OP_EQUAL
- address
- 37hkDi8hjZTo7eoEhmoED6SCnMkxV1bVjH